Kasha are corpse-stealing yokai that look like large, bipedal cats enveloped in flames. As shapeshifters, they can also appear as humans or ordinary house cats—an ability that allows them to blend in with people and find out where funerals are taking place.
When it comes to stealing corpses, kasha are anything but discreet. Instead of sneaking around, they descend suddenly on coffins and snatch the deceased. Their arrival is often preceded by ominous weather and strong winds powerful enough to lift a coffin into the sky.
Kasha are said to target only the corpses of wicked individuals who committed heinous crimes in life. For this reason, their appearance at funerals brings great shame to the deceased’s family.
